
要用Excel查看重复任命,可以使用条件格式、公式和数据验证功能。通过条件格式可以直观地标记出重复项,通过公式可以列出重复的具体内容,通过数据验证可以预防重复输入。下面将详细展开如何实现这些功能:
一、条件格式标记重复项
二、使用公式查找重复项
三、数据验证防止重复输入
四、综合应用实例
一、条件格式标记重复项
1. 设置条件格式
条件格式是Excel中一个强大的功能,可以用来高亮显示满足特定条件的单元格。在查找重复项时,我们可以使用条件格式来标记重复值。
- 打开包含数据的Excel工作表。
- 选择需要检查重复项的列或单元格区域。
- 在菜单栏中选择“开始”选项卡,然后点击“条件格式”。
- 选择“突出显示单元格规则”,然后选择“重复值”。
- 在弹出的对话框中,选择一种格式来突出显示重复值,比如红色填充,点击“确定”。
2. 自定义条件格式
如果默认的格式不满足需求,可以自定义条件格式:
- 在“条件格式”菜单中,选择“新建规则”。
- 选择“使用公式确定要设置格式的单元格”。
- 输入公式,例如:
=COUNTIF(A:A, A1)>1,此公式表示如果在A列中出现的次数大于1,则标记为重复。 - 点击“格式”按钮,设置所需的格式,点击“确定”。
通过上述步骤,你可以直观地看到哪些单元格包含重复值。
二、使用公式查找重复项
1. COUNTIF函数
COUNTIF函数是Excel中最常用的查找重复项的函数之一。它可以统计指定区域中满足某个条件的单元格个数。
- 在数据旁边的一个空白列中输入公式:
=COUNTIF(A:A, A1),其中A:A是需要检查的列,A1是第一行的单元格。 - 向下拖动填充柄,将公式应用到其他单元格。
- 检查公式结果,如果某个单元格的结果大于1,则表示该值重复。
2. IF和MATCH函数
结合IF和MATCH函数也可以查找重复项:
- 在空白列中输入公式:
=IF(COUNTIF(A:A, A1)>1, "重复", "")。 - 向下拖动填充柄,将公式应用到其他单元格。
- 结果中显示“重复”的单元格表示该值在列中重复出现。
上述方法可以帮助快速识别重复项,并根据需要进行进一步处理。
三、数据验证防止重复输入
1. 数据验证设置
数据验证功能可以帮助防止在输入数据时出现重复项:
- 选择需要进行数据验证的单元格区域。
- 在菜单栏中选择“数据”选项卡,然后点击“数据验证”。
- 在“设置”选项卡中,选择“自定义”。
- 输入公式:
=COUNTIF(A:A, A1)=1,表示在A列中某个值只能出现一次。 - 点击“确定”。
2. 提示信息
可以设置错误提示信息,当用户输入重复值时显示:
- 在“数据验证”对话框中,选择“出错警告”选项卡。
- 输入标题和错误消息,例如“重复输入错误”,“该值已存在,请输入唯一值”。
- 点击“确定”。
通过数据验证功能,可以有效防止在数据输入过程中出现重复项。
四、综合应用实例
1. 创建示例数据
假设有一份员工任命表格,包含以下信息:
| 姓名 | 任命职位 | 任命日期 |
|---|---|---|
| 张三 | 部门经理 | 2023-01-01 |
| 李四 | 项目经理 | 2023-02-01 |
| 王五 | 部门经理 | 2023-03-01 |
| 赵六 | 项目经理 | 2023-04-01 |
| 张三 | 总监 | 2023-05-01 |
2. 使用条件格式标记重复姓名
- 选择“姓名”列。
- 使用条件格式设置重复值,选择红色填充。
- 重复的姓名“张三”将被高亮显示。
3. 使用公式查找重复职位
- 在“任命职位”旁边的空白列中输入公式:
=COUNTIF(B:B, B2)>1。 - 向下拖动填充柄,将公式应用到其他单元格。
- 结果中TRUE表示职位重复,FALSE表示不重复。
4. 数据验证防止重复任命日期
- 选择“任命日期”列。
- 设置数据验证,公式:
=COUNTIF(C:C, C2)=1。 - 输入错误提示信息:“任命日期重复,请输入唯一日期”。
5. 综合分析与优化
通过条件格式、公式和数据验证功能,可以全面管理和分析任命数据:
- 条件格式直观显示重复项,便于快速识别。
- COUNTIF函数和IF函数结合使用,可以详细列出重复项,并根据需要采取措施。
- 数据验证功能可以防止在输入过程中出现重复项,从源头上避免数据错误。
6. 数据透视表分析
数据透视表是Excel中的高级分析工具,可以帮助汇总和分析重复项:
- 选择数据区域,插入数据透视表。
- 将“姓名”字段拖动到行标签,将“任命职位”拖动到列标签,将“任命日期”拖动到数值区域。
- 设置数据透视表,显示每个任命职位的重复次数。
通过数据透视表,可以直观地看到每个职位的任命情况,进一步优化人力资源管理。
7. 使用宏自动化查找重复项
如果需要经常检查重复项,可以使用VBA宏来自动化操作:
- 打开Excel,按Alt+F11进入VBA编辑器。
- 插入新模块,输入以下代码:
Sub FindDuplicates()
Dim Rng As Range
Dim Cell As Range
Dim Dupes As Range
Set Rng = Range("A2:A10") '假设数据在A2:A10
For Each Cell In Rng
If Application.WorksheetFunction.CountIf(Rng, Cell.Value) > 1 Then
If Dupes Is Nothing Then
Set Dupes = Cell
Else
Set Dupes = Union(Dupes, Cell)
End If
End If
Next Cell
If Not Dupes Is Nothing Then
Dupes.Interior.Color = vbRed
Else
MsgBox "没有重复项"
End If
End Sub
- 运行宏,重复项将被标记为红色。
通过上述详细步骤,你可以全面掌握如何在Excel中查看和管理重复任命数据,提升工作效率,确保数据准确性。
相关问答FAQs:
1. 如何在Excel中查看重复的任命?
- 打开Excel,并选择包含任命的工作表。
- 在菜单栏中选择“数据”选项卡。
- 点击“条件格式化”下拉菜单,并选择“突出显示单元格规则”。
- 在子菜单中选择“重复的值”选项。
- 在弹出的对话框中,选择要突出显示的样式,并点击“确定”。
- Excel会自动将重复的任命突出显示。
2. 我如何在Excel中过滤出重复的任命?
- 打开Excel,并选择包含任命的工作表。
- 在菜单栏中选择“数据”选项卡。
- 点击“筛选”下拉菜单,并选择“高级筛选”。
- 在弹出的对话框中,选择要筛选的范围,并勾选“仅显示唯一的记录”选项。
- 点击“确定”。
- Excel会过滤出所有重复的任命,并只显示唯一的记录。
3. 如何使用Excel中的公式来查找重复的任命?
- 打开Excel,并选择包含任命的工作表。
- 在要显示结果的单元格中,输入以下公式:
=COUNTIF(范围, 单元格),其中“范围”是包含任命的单元格范围,而“单元格”是当前要检查的单元格。 - 按下回车键后,Excel会计算并显示当前单元格中与范围中其他单元格重复的次数。
- 复制这个公式到其他单元格中,以查找所有重复的任命。
- Excel会在相应的单元格中显示重复的次数。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4774619